Regis W. Schultis, Jr.Chief Financial OfficerRegis W. Schultis has spent 40 years in the investment business. After eight years in the chemical industry in market research and new product market development positions, he joined Smith Barney & Co. in 1967 as senior chemical industry securities analyst and later was a member of the firm’s Investment Policy Committee. After 10 years at Smith Barney, Mr Schultis spent 10 years with Citicorp's Investment Management subsidiary leading groups of analysts covering basic industries and foreign stocks, as well as sitting on the firm’s Equity Strategy and Investment Policy committees. At Citicorp, he was also involved in the management of two large portfolios of mid-Eastern clients. He was particularly active in developing quantitative valuation methods both for stocks and for industry stock groups. Subsequently, Mr. Schultis spent 5 years at J. P. Morgan Securities as a research group head and as Director of Equity Research and stock market strategist (1990-1992). For many years, Mr Schultis was nationally recognized as a leading chemical industry equity analyst by, among others, Institutional Investor magazine. |
